Tornado Warning
National Weather Service Norman OK
814 PM CDT Sun Jun 8 2025

The National Weather Service in Norman has issued a

* Tornado Warning for...
  Central Carter County in southern Oklahoma...
  Southwestern Murray County in southern Oklahoma...

* Until 900 PM CDT.

* At 813 PM CDT, a severe thunderstorm capable of producing a tornado
  was located near Milo, moving southeast at 15 mph.

  HAZARD...Tornado and golf ball size hail.

  SOURCE...Radar indicated rotation.

  IMPACT...Flying debris will be dangerous to those caught without 
           shelter. Mobile homes will be damaged or destroyed. 
           Damage to roofs, windows, and vehicles will occur.  Tree 
           damage is likely.

* Locations impacted include...
  Ardmore, Lone Grove, Dickson, Springer, Gene Autry, Milo, and
  northwestern Lake Murray.

This includes Interstate 35 between mile markers 25 and 46.
 
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

TAKE COVER NOW! Move to a storm shelter, safe room or an interior
room on the lowest floor of a sturdy building. Avoid windows. If you
are outdoors, in a mobile home, or in a vehicle, move to the closest
substantial shelter and protect yourself from flying debris.

Tornadoes are extremely difficult to see and confirm at night. Do not
wait to see or hear the tornado. TAKE COVER NOW!
